§ 28-1-3.1-19 — Articles of dissolution; filing with county recorder

The department shall file for record with the county recorder of the county where the principal office of the financial institution is located one (1) of the triplicate copies of the articles of dissolution bearing the endorsement of the approval of the secretary of state as provided in section 18 of this chapter.

Legislative History

As added by P.L.141-1984, SEC.2.
